Tiger, known as the largest cat around the world, has been becoming the national animals in some countries. Bengal tiger is the national animal of both India and Bangladesh with populations 3,890 indiviuals in India and 440 numbers in Bangladesh. While in North Korea the national tiger is Siberian tiger. Siberian tiger that also called as Amur tiger is endangered species, so the pupulation can be found only in Amur area, Far East.
